So, what is the closest beach to Charlotte, NC? The answer depends on your personal preferences and the type of beach experience you’re looking for. Here are some of the nearest beaches to Charlotte, NC:

The closest beach to Charlotte, NC, is Myrtle Beach, South Carolina, which is approximately 170 miles and a 3-hour drive from the city. Myrtle Beach is a popular destination known for its white sandy beaches, golf courses, and family-friendly attractions.

Other nearby beaches include Wrightsville Beach and Figure Eight Island in North Carolina, which are around 200 miles and a 3.5-hour drive from Charlotte. These beaches offer a more laid-back atmosphere, with plenty of opportunities for water sports, fishing, and relaxation.

Can I bring my pet to the beaches near Charlotte, NC?

Some of the beaches near Charlotte, NC, are pet-friendly, while others have restrictions or prohibitions on bringing pets. It’s essential to check the specific rules and regulations for each beach before bringing your pet. Myrtle Beach, SC, for example, allows pets on the beach during certain hours of the day, but they must be on a leash. Other beaches, such as Wrightsville Beach, NC, have designated pet-friendly areas or times, while some beaches, like Figure Eight Island, NC, do not allow pets at all.

If you plan to bring your pet to the beach, make sure to follow the local rules and regulations, and always clean up after your pet. What are the best times to visit the beaches near Charlotte, NC?

The best times to visit the beaches near Charlotte, NC, depend on your preferences and what you’re looking for. The summer months (June to August) are the peak tourist season, with warm weather and school vacations, making it an ideal time for families and those who enjoy water sports. However, this is also the busiest time of the year, with larger crowds and higher prices. If you prefer a more relaxed atmosphere, consider visiting during the shoulder season (April to May or September to November), when the weather is still warm, but the crowds are smaller.

The off-season (December to March) can also be a great time to visit the beach, with mild temperatures and smaller crowds.
